I played with the following three options: Blogluvin, The Old Reader, and Feedly. Only Feedly is left standing.
On Blogluvin...
I never figured Blogluvin out and I just didn't have the time to play with it. It appears like a separate community. I don't want a separate community (insert pouty face), I just want to read my feeds. At one point I was excited because there was a feature that allowed me to move seamlessly to the next blog. I'm not sure what you call that toolbar thing. BUT the toolbar failed if I commented on a blogger blog and the page had to reload. My excitement quickly dissipated. Then I moved on to Feedly.
